发明名称 Systems for managing a cache in a multi-node virtual tape controller
摘要 According to one embodiment, a system includes a virtual tape library having a cache, a virtual tape controller (VTC) coupled to the virtual tape library, and an interface for coupling at least one host to the VTC. The cache is shared by all the hosts, and a common view of a cache state, a virtual library state, and a number of write requests pending is provided to all the hosts by the VTC.
申请公布号 US8856450(B2) 申请公布日期 2014.10.07
申请号 US201012693359 申请日期 2010.01.25
申请人 International Business Machines Corporation 发明人 Beeston Ralph T.;Dawson Erika M.;Lee Duke A.;Luciani David;Lyman Joel K.
分类号 G06F12/00;G06F12/08 主分类号 G06F12/00
代理机构 Zilka-Kotab, PC 代理人 Zilka-Kotab, PC
主权项 1. A system, comprising: a virtual tape library having a cache; at least one virtual tape controller coupled to the virtual tape library; and an interface for coupling at least one host to the at least one virtual tape controller, wherein the cache is shared by the at least one host, wherein a common view of a cache state, a virtual library state, and a number of write requests pending is provided to the at least one host by the virtual tape controller, wherein the at least one virtual tape controller enters into a warning state and provides a first alert to the at least one host when a cache free space size is less than a first threshold, wherein the at least one virtual tape controller enters into a critical state and provides a second alert to the at least one host when a cache free space size is less than a second threshold, wherein the at least one virtual tape controller is configured to delete at least one scratch volume when in the critical state, the scratch volume chosen based on at least one of: a length of time the scratch volume has been designated scratch, a priority level of the information stored on the scratch volume, and a scratch delay value associated with the scratch volume.
地址 Armonk NY US